A Ultimate Overview to Dungeons Dice Types
Navigating the landscape of D&D can feel confusing , especially when you're confronted with the collection of dice . Forget complex jargon for now; let's break down each key die variety. Here's a simple examination at the standard dice you'll find in a lot of tabletop adventures.
- d4: This four-sided die functions as a tetrahedron. Utilize it for slight damage or calculating random events.
- d6: The classic six-sided die, perfect for hits and various checks.
- d8: With eight sides, the d8 can be used for various abilities .
- d10: A ten-sided die, usually paired with a d100 (percentile die).
- d12: The twelve-sided die offers a broader range of results .
- d20: This twenty-sided die, possibly the famous die in Dungeons & Dragons . It dictates many checks.
- d100: This percentile die, typically thrown in pairs to a range from 1 to 100.
Familiarizing yourself with these cubes is important for enjoying a Dungeons & Dragons experience .

Maintaining Your Fantasy Dice
To maintain your cherished D&D cubes in top shape , simple attention is essential . Initially carefully removing them with a gentle towel . Don’t strong cleaners , as these can damage the appearance. If they’re grimy , use a gentle solution and a soft-bristled brush . Finally , place your polyhedrons in a case to prevent them from scratches and misplacement .
